Subject: [PATCH v2 06/10] mmc: meson-mx-sdio: Depend on OF_ADDRESS and not just OF

Making COMMON_CLK a visible option causes the sparc allyesconfig to fail
to build like so:
sparc64-linux-ld: drivers/mmc/host/meson-mx-sdio.o: in function `meson_mx_mmc_remove':
meson-mx-sdio.c:(.text+0x70): undefined reference to `of_platform_device_destroy'
sparc64-linux-ld: drivers/mmc/host/meson-mx-sdio.o: in function `meson_mx_mmc_probe':
meson-mx-sdio.c:(.text+0x9e4): undefined reference to `of_platform_device_create'
sparc64-linux-ld: meson-mx-sdio.c:(.text+0xdd4): undefined reference to `of_platform_device_destroy'
This is because the implementation of of_platform_device_destroy() is
inside an #ifdef CONFIG_OF_ADDRESS section of drivers/of/platform.c.
This driver already depends on OF being enabled, so let's tighten that
constrain a little more so that it depends on OF_ADDRESS instead. This
way we won't try to build this driver on platforms that don't have this
function.

diff --git a/drivers/mmc/host/Kconfig b/drivers/mmc/host/Kconfig
index 3a5089f0332c..31b2a8826b30 100644
--- a/drivers/mmc/host/Kconfig
+++ b/drivers/mmc/host/Kconfig
@@ -409,7 +409,7 @@ config MMC_MESON_MX_SDIO
tristate "Amlogic Meson6/Meson8/Meson8b SD/MMC Host Controller support"
depends on ARCH_MESON || COMPILE_TEST
depends on COMMON_CLK
- depends on OF
+ depends on OF_ADDRESS
help
This selects support for the SD/MMC Host Controller on
Amlogic Meson6, Meson8 and Meson8b SoCs.
